Tornado activity:

Verdigre-area historical tornado activity is near Nebraska state average. It is 52%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 5/8/1965, a category F4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 21.5 miles away from the Verdigre village center .

On 5/29/1962, a category F4 tornado 21.9 miles away from the village center .

Natural disasters:

The number of natural disasters in Knox County (16) is near the US average (15).
Major Disasters (Presidential) Declared: 11
Emergencies Declared: 2

Causes of natural disasters: Floods: 9, Storms: 5, Winter Storms: 5, Tornadoes: 3, Winds: 2, Hurricane: 1, Snow: 1, Snowstorm: 1, Other: 1 (Note: some incidents may be assigned to more than one category).
